Understanding the SSL Certificate Validation Process

The method of confirming an SSL digital document involves a series of checks to confirm that the website is authentic . Initially, the certificate authority meticulously scrutinizes the business’s identity using multiple documents . This may include business licenses , domain control , and even postal address confirmation . Following identity verification, the CA checks the web address listed on the digital license to establish that the applicant truly manages it. Finally, the certificate is signed with the CA's private key , creating a trustworthy connection and allowing browsers to form a safe connection to the website .

Troubleshooting SSL Certificate Validation Errors

Encountering the SSL security file validation problem can be disconcerting, but typically it's resolvable with several simple steps. To begin with, confirm that the website's certificate is valid and hasn't expired. After that, be sure your device clock is precise; an incorrect date/time can cause validation problems. Finally, review the software settings and relevant security applications which might be interfering with a SSL communication.

How to Automate SSL Certificate Renewal & Monitoring

Keeping your site secure with an valid SSL certificate is essential, but manual renewal can SSL monitoring tools be a hassle. Fortunately, automating this process is easily done. You can leverage services like Let's Encrypt with renewal managers to handle renewals automatically. Furthermore, configuring monitoring is highly recommended. This enables you to be informed immediately if a certificate becomes invalid.

  • Check certificate expiration dates frequently.
  • Use SSL checkers to track certificate status.
  • Configure email notifications for expiration or revocation.
By combining these approaches, you can eliminate the risk of security vulnerabilities and maintain a safe experience for your visitors.

Picking the Right SSL Digital Key for Your WordPress Web Store

Securing your WordPress online store with the right SSL license is critically essential for establishing credibility and safeguarding client data. You'll have to think about various options, including Single Domain, Multi-Domain, or Wildcard digital keys. Single Domain licenses are suitable for covering a specific domain name, while Multi-Domain licenses allow coverage for various domains. For more extensive ecommerce setups, a Wildcard license can simplify the procedure of securing dependent URLs. Don’t overlook validation levels such as Domain Validation (DV), Organization Validation (OV), or Extended Validation (EV), each granting different amounts of verification.
